Business Ventures and Brand Building
Beauty and Fashion Lines
Product launches such as lipstick collections and denim lines demonstrate how celebrity identity translates into commercial goods. Limited drops and strategic marketing create urgency, while established family credibility reduces consumer risk perception. These ventures reinforce the family’s position as trendsetters rather than mere participants.

How did the Jenner Kardashian family first gain widespread recognition?
The family first gained widespread recognition through the reality television series "Keeping Up with the Kardashians," which premiered in 2007 and turned their personal lives into a long-running cultural phenomenon.
